Slide 1: M4 Business Studies
Slide 2: Advertising  What is advertising?  A type of communication that tries to persuade people to buy a product or use a service.
Slide 3: Advertising  Where have you see advertising?  Can you think of 10 places where you’ve seen adverts?
Slide 4: Advertising  Companies advertise a particular product or for brand recognition.  A brand is a name used to identify and distinguish a specific product, service, or business.
Slide 5: Global brands  Do you know what the biggest global brands are?  Can you guess the top 10?
Slide 6: Top 10 Global Brands           1 Coca Cola 2 IBM 3 Microsoft 4 General Electric 5 Nokia 6 McDonald’s 7 Google 8 Toyota 9 Intel 10 Disney
Slide 7: Advertising Slogan  Many brands use advertising slogans to help promote their product.  An advertising slogan must be memorable and maybe will give a little information about the brand.

Slide 9: Mascots  Many brands have a mascot that is associated with their brand.  The mascot can be a person, animal or image.  Ronald McDonald  Colonel Sanders  Mickey Mouse  Red Devil
Slide 10: Sponsorship  Many companies sponsor sports events as a way to raise brand awareness.  Premiership football and Formula 1 motor racing are 2 popular sports that attract a lot of sponsorship.
